Support students with making their page for the book. Light Tech Book Making:
Hand out the page the students created on day 2 or provide access to the digital page. For students with visual impairments, can have them tactualized and brailled.
Offer materials for students to draw or select images for the page that has been printed (unless you have quick access to a printer and can select together).
Once the picture is drawn/ glued on the student needs to write his or her name on the page using their pencil/alphabet chart. See example of alternative pencil.
Electronic Book making:
Use sentences student created in Pictello, Book Creator, Powerpoint, keynote, Google Slides, TarHeel Reader, Animoto
Offer banks of pictures for students to select from.
For students with visual impairments, offer music or sound effect choices to accompany page.
